Tino Černjul (born 10 October 1973) is a former Croatian handballer, who played as a left back. [1]
He played eleven years in Labin mostly in the second tier of Croatian handball. [2] His biggest success was playing for RK Zamet in the Croatian Premier Handball League (first tier) and playing EHF Cup matches with the club. [3]
